Keep in mind that you will shift earlier than you otherwise would and that the next gear up has a much lower ratio than your original final drive + lower gear ratio. Choosing a rear diff gear ratio that lets you finish the 1/4 mile at redline is optimal. No question that your maximum torque increases (this occurs in 1st gear only). The drive wheel tq = engine tq * transmission gear ratio * final drive ratio. Using a dyno chart from a stock car, along with the speeds above you can list the tq output for each gear. You will find that shifting to the next gear up provides a dramatic drop in drive wheel torque.

I also added in the 3.9 Gear for comparison.....

Here is a break down of the gear ratio's

1st Gear Ratio: 3.794:1
2nd Gear Ratio: 2.324:1
3rd Gear Ratio: 1.624:1
4th Gear Ratio: 1.271:1
5th Gear Ratio: 1.000:1
6th Gear Ratio: 0.794:1
-Reverse Ratio: 3.446:1
Final Drive Ratio: 3.538:1

STOCK 3.538 Gear-------------ECU REFLASH 3.538 Gear
6600 Rpm Redline -------------------7200 Rpm Redline

First --------- 38mph -----------------First--------42mph
2nd ---------- 62mph----------------- Second-----68mph
third ----------89mph----------------- Third ------ 97mph
forth -------- 114mph----------------- Forth-------124mph
fith ----------144mph----------------- Fith--------158mph
sixth -------- 182mph----------------- Sixth-------199mph

No Reflash 3.9 Gear -------------ECU REFLAH 3.9 Gear

6600 Rpm Redline --------------------7200 Rpm Redline

First -----------35mph-----------------First --------38mph
Second --------56mph-----------------Second------62mph
Third ----------81mph----------------- Third--------88mph
Forth----------103mph-----------------Forth-------113mph
Fith-----------131mph----------------- Fith--------143mph
Sixth----------165mph-----------------Sixth------- 180mph


No Reflash 4.083 Gear---------ECU REFLASH 4.083 Gear
6600 Rpm Redline ------------------- 7200 Rpm Redline

First --------- 33mph--------------------First -------36mph
second ------ 54mph---------------------Second-----59mph
Third -------- 77mph---------------------Third -------84mph
Forth -------- 99mph---------------------Forth------107mph
Fith ---------125mph---------------------Fith--------137mph
Sixth ------- 158mph---------------------Sith--------172mph


When i am in sixth gear and doing 80mph i am at 3300rpm. At 100mph i am at 4300rpm.

With the new gears i should finish the 1/4 right at the top of forth gear... I hope i dont have to shift at the last second.
